Features to Consider
When choosing a built-in pizza oven, consider the following features:
Size and Capacity
Ensure the oven fits your space and meets your cooking needs. Larger ovens are great for entertaining, while smaller models may suit intimate gatherings.
Fuel Type
Decide between wood-fired, gas, or multi-fuel options based on your cooking preferences and convenience.
Material and Construction
Look for ovens made with high-quality materials like refractory bricks or stainless steel for durability and heat retention.
Installation Tips
Proper installation is key to maximizing the performance of your built-in pizza oven. Here are some tips:
- Location: Choose a well-ventilated area with sufficient space for safe operation.
- Foundation: Ensure a sturdy foundation to support the weight of the oven.
- Clearances: Maintain appropriate clearances from combustible materials to prevent fire hazards.
Frequently Asked Questions
What is the best fuel for a built-in pizza oven?
Wood is often preferred for its authentic flavor, but gas and multi-fuel options offer convenience and versatility.
How much does a built-in pizza oven cost?
Prices vary widely based on size, materials, and brand, ranging from $1,000 to $10,000 or more.
Can I install a built-in pizza oven myself?
While some DIY enthusiasts may tackle installation, professional installation is recommended for safety and optimal performance.
How long does it take to heat a built-in pizza oven?
Most ovens take 30-60 minutes to reach optimal cooking temperatures, depending on the fuel type and design.
Are built-in pizza ovens weather-resistant?
Many models are designed to withstand Canadian weather conditions, but it's advisable to use a cover for added protection.
